The ability of an email to reach the recipient's inbox rather than being blocked, bounced, or filtered to spam. Deliverability depends on sender reputation (IP and domain), authentication (SPF, DKIM, DMARC), content quality, list hygiene, and engagement metrics. SMTP status codes like 250 (OK), 421 (try again), and 550 (rejected) directly reflect deliverability outcomes at the protocol level.
